Compute YTD Value based on Period Selected

Hi Guys, 

 

I just need your help in computing the YTD value based on the period selected (Start Date & End Date). Note that the value of the YTD must be minus 1 month from the End Date selected. 

 

For example: 

 

Period Selected: January 1, 2021 to November 15, 2021

 

YTD Value must show: Jan 1 to October 15. (Minus 1 month from the End Date selected) 

 

Thank you! 

 



  • Hi greenlover 

     

    Try this measure to find the YTD value:

     

     

     

    Measure =
    VAR _MinD =
        MIN ( table[date] ) -- find the MIN date in the selected period
    VAR _MaxD =
        MAX ( table[date] ) -- find the MAX date in the selected period
    VAR _MaxD1ML =
        DATE ( YEAR ( _MaxD ), MONTH ( _MaxD ), 1 ) - 1 -- find the last date of the month before MAX date
    VAR _MaxD1M =
        DATE ( YEAR ( _MaxD1ML ), MONTH ( _MaxD1ML ), DAY ( _MaxD ) ) -- find the same day in the last month of the MAX date
    RETURN
        CALCULATE (
            SUM ( table[column] ),
            FILTER ( ALL ( table ), table[date] >= _MinD && table[date] <= _MaxD1M )
        )

  • Hi,

    Try these measures

    Total = sum(Data[Sales])

    Total till previous month = calculate([Total],datesbetween(calendar[date],min(calendar[date]),edate(min(calendar[date]),-1)))

    Ensure that the Date slicer is built from the Calendar Table.

  • Hi, greenlover 

    The formula VahidDM  provided works, but be aware that you can show the correct value on the total or on the card viusal.
    I have tried to make some modifications to the formula above, and you could try this formula:

    Measure 2 = 
    var _minD=CALCULATE(MIN('Table'[Date]),ALLSELECTED('Table'))
    var _maxD=CALCULATE(MAX('Table'[Date]))
    
    var _r=CALCULATE(SUM('Table'[Value]),FILTER(ALL('Table'),'Table'[Date]>=_minD&&'Table'[Date]<=EDATE(_maxD,-1)))
    
    return _r

    Result:

    If you have a calendar table, then the formula Ashish_Mathur  provided will work for you too, but note that the Edate function is followed by max(Date), like:

    Total till previous month =
    CALCULATE (
        [Total],
        DATESBETWEEN (
            calendar[date],
            MIN ( calendar[date] ),
            EDATE ( MAX ( calendar[date] ), -1 )
        )
    )
    

    Please refer to the attachment below for details. Hope this helps.
